Eva Dokoupilová is a scholar working on Rheumatology, Immunology and Hematology. According to data from OpenAlex, Eva Dokoupilová has authored 49 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Rheumatology, 26 papers in Immunology and 16 papers in Hematology. Recurrent topics in Eva Dokoupilová’s work include Rheumatoid Arthritis Research and Therapies (27 papers), Autoimmune and Inflammatory Disorders Research (16 papers) and Biosimilars and Bioanalytical Methods (15 papers). Eva Dokoupilová is often cited by papers focused on Rheumatoid Arthritis Research and Therapies (27 papers), Autoimmune and Inflammatory Disorders Research (16 papers) and Biosimilars and Bioanalytical Methods (15 papers). Eva Dokoupilová collaborates with scholars based in Czechia, United States and Switzerland. Eva Dokoupilová's co-authors include Hanno B. Richards, Mats Andersson, Christine E. Codding, Agnieszka Zielińska, Krystyna Jedrychowicz‐Rosiak, Asta Baranauskaitė, Ricardo Blanco, Shephard Mpofu, Brian Porter and Alan Kivitz and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ism, Journal of Bone and Mineral Research and Annals of the Rheumatic Diseases.
